The paper first introduced the method of analyzing the micro-structural morphology, then with assistance of image processing techniques and a second-order intensity function, simulated the two-phase composite micro-structure and selected its RVE. By an object function based on the second-order intensity function and using genetic algorithm, the RVE of original composite microstructure was created and its elastic moduli were analyzed. Numerical calculations showed that the represent volume element can well represent the original composite microstructure.
